@Becca, in this case it is, because Echo's doormat, and her other rugs, aren't really rugs at all. Smile Well, they are now, but they didn't start like that; they were cloned from deco objects and they all use Painting Globals - even when they're anything but paintings. The name is a bit misleading.

I haven't had a reason to try this but HL & MSD talk about shadows in her invisible mailbox thread HERE.

"The only way I know of to get rid of the dynamically-generated outdoor shadow is through the Function Init BHAV: [prim 0x0002] Expression (My 0x0044 (Shadow Type) := Literal 0x0000) I think. I don't know what other values can be used though."
